I’m expecting tracks from these Mexico-based alternative rockers’ debut album getting added to indie and college radio stations across the U.S. I would compare their efforts along the lines to a refreshing take on the Arctic Monkeys or The Killers. Plenty of ambient sounds to groove on while you wait for their next hook. They do find their way to majestic heaviness on a few of the tracks, such as during the mid-section of “Complication,” but, for the most part, you have a very well-written and modern synthpop album.
